Characters
Body shape: fusiform / normal.
Distribution
Central America: Atlantic slope, in the Coatzacoalcos River drainage, Mexico.
Habitat Associations
Freshwater. benthopelagic.
Biology
Inhabits rocky substrate of faster flowing waters of the upper sections of rivers or headwaters.
Max length: 14.0 cm SL.
IUCN Red List Status: Data Deficient (DD), assessed 2018-08-10. Resilience: High (Preliminary K or Fecundity.).
